Skip site navigation (1)Skip section navigation (2)
Date:      Fri, 16 Jun 2023 17:05:19 -0300
From:      Joseph Mingrone <jrm@FreeBSD.org>
To:        Gleb Smirnoff <glebius@freebsd.org>
Cc:        dev-commits-src-main@freebsd.org
Subject:   Re: git: 171a7bbfc048 - main - tcpdump: fix build with WITHOUT_PF=1
Message-ID:  <865y7np400.fsf@phe.ftfl.ca>
In-Reply-To: <ZIk7jOPhIE8jieR1@FreeBSD.org> (Gleb Smirnoff's message of "Tue, 13 Jun 2023 21:01:16 -0700")
References:  <202306140359.35E3x4fJ060841@gitrepo.freebsd.org> <ZIk7jOPhIE8jieR1@FreeBSD.org>

next in thread | previous in thread | raw e-mail | index | archive | help
--=-=-=
Content-Type: text/plain
Content-Transfer-Encoding: quoted-printable

Hello Gleb,

Thanks for reporting.

https://reviews.freebsd.org/D40578

Joe

On Tue, 2023-06-13 at 21:01, Gleb Smirnoff <glebius@freebsd.org> wrote:

>   Joseph,

> I guess there is also regression with pfsync printing. Didn't check with
> real traffic, but:

> # grep pfsync_if_print *
> grep: cmake: Is a directory
> grep: doc: Is a directory
> grep: lbl: Is a directory
> grep: missing: Is a directory
> netdissect.h:extern u_int pfsync_if_print(netdissect_options *, const str=
uct pcap_pkthdr *, const u_char *);
> print-pfsync.c:pfsync_if_print(netdissect_options *ndo, const struct pcap=
_pkthdr *h,
> #

> Doesn't look used.

> On Wed, Jun 14, 2023 at 03:59:04AM +0000, Gleb Smirnoff wrote:
> T> The branch main has been updated by glebius:
> T>=20
> T> URL: https://cgit.FreeBSD.org/src/commit/?id=3D171a7bbfc04885150401ab6=
4d96793373a8b2061
> T>=20
> T> commit 171a7bbfc04885150401ab64d96793373a8b2061
> T> Author:     Gleb Smirnoff <glebius@FreeBSD.org>
> T> AuthorDate: 2023-06-14 03:58:36 +0000
> T> Commit:     Gleb Smirnoff <glebius@FreeBSD.org>
> T> CommitDate: 2023-06-14 03:58:36 +0000
> T>=20
> T>     tcpdump: fix build with WITHOUT_PF=3D1
> T>=20=20=20=20=20
> T>     Fixes:  ee67461e56828dd1f8de165947ba83f6d9148a87
> T> ---
> T>  contrib/tcpdump/print.c | 2 +-
> T>  1 file changed, 1 insertion(+), 1 deletion(-)
> T>=20
> T> diff --git a/contrib/tcpdump/print.c b/contrib/tcpdump/print.c
> T> index 9c0ab8622de1..42a4548e8689 100644
> T> --- a/contrib/tcpdump/print.c
> T> +++ b/contrib/tcpdump/print.c
> T> @@ -185,7 +185,7 @@ static const struct printer printers[] =3D {
> T>  #ifdef DLT_LOOP
> T>  	{ null_if_print,	DLT_LOOP },
> T>  #endif
> T> -#ifdef DLT_PFLOG
> T> +#if defined(DLT_PFLOG) && defined(HAVE_NET_IF_PFLOG_H)
> T>  	{ pflog_if_print,	DLT_PFLOG },
> T>  #endif
> T>  #ifdef DLT_PKTAP

--=-=-=
Content-Type: application/pgp-signature; name="signature.asc"

-----BEGIN PGP SIGNATURE-----

iQKkBAEBCgCOFiEEVbCTpybDiFVxIrrVNqQMg7DW754FAmSMwH9fFIAAAAAALgAo
aXNzdWVyLWZwckBub3RhdGlvbnMub3BlbnBncC5maWZ0aGhvcnNlbWFuLm5ldDU1
QjA5M0E3MjZDMzg4NTU3MTIyQkFENTM2QTQwQzgzQjBENkVGOUUQHGpybUBmcmVl
YnNkLm9yZwAKCRA2pAyDsNbvnh3vD/0b9g75P0RCKMsYDatgcftCS46NqOpDpxmU
wjVmc2CLE59cD0QiHjPe6MXpRvvJEip1iCFUj9W6P5NR71qaVVzNGc2J49UVcz1d
61sSb58AKcmaWM62FfrK6xeYxRL5z5Skag647T5oXWvksp7HPX+NmProseTp4wY7
GI8KsZJgLXwI9YGda3iDK1eJ15OLduq5C6z4c7/8mRUUye1PiTwCgub3NCJkswd2
kZv5o2PERpFR4L2/jq/ep0x+tSjbjDybHBA3v1EOIBrI9I6kzp2m4679UOSxwNXR
faadMGW9Eh5phGJt5El4IWEjhgs7w/SEHL0/wzfMMvXrzrK5u13m7jTHHg16LscB
Gt73qlQeW9Y1Kx9pNQ1cM631UoiYNP5V5gg/y6cwaVUpqQdVKBaqch7kZ3rLtpLn
i4KDZB0zeWbOxf42KkN77rsJDfk6lDt6f+weX2FvyF8s40b5TTnMGZl4YDVnTp33
k3UzibllxmhDHkhnMclMU9mCLkhCXEgcC/kwt7aJVvXceiUfZQgG9jMljEkknfLu
sPjmfaHPuUojjXmK7Z6qGJEOQKw57cjaS34+Ul31YsRIM+e+bMRRwHCB44cJoQAq
CQpf+7I6paQgeW1AVFTljDU4lCIG0NFtzY1KqWroXBuoP3GTKQKkOCL7WvvD8Rvr
ru1aHSKHoQ==
=ZgOJ
-----END PGP SIGNATURE-----
--=-=-=--



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?865y7np400.fsf>